2007 J.B.R.L. Offroad Nitro Series
That's right.......the team that brought you the most incredible electric series of the past 3 years is going nitro! Not only are we bringing you an amazing electric series for 07 but now we have added a nitro series to the mix. The J.B.R.L. (Jimmy Babcock R/C Racing League) is proud to introduce the 2007 Offroad Nitro Series which will include 8 different tracks all over Southern California. First Nitro Poll is up on the web page.
http://www.jimmybabcock.com/2007_JBRL_Nitro.htm
Also all gas qualifiers will be 5 min long.
Mains will be determined by number of entries and how smooth the qualifiers go to leave enough time at the end of the day.
Bottom line is the faster you guys get ready for the quals the more time you will have at the end of the day to run longer mains.
Since many variables will determine how long the mains are they could potentially be a different length at each event.
